GALLE: Bangladesh were bowled out for 638 in their first innings in reply to Sri Lanka's 570-4 declared on the fourth day of the opening Test in Galle on Monday.
Skipper Mushfiqur Rahim top-scored with 200, the first Test double-century by a Bangladeshi batsman. Mohammad Ashraful (190) and Nasir Hossain (100) were the other main scorers.
